News1962 - The Cuban Missile Crisis was a tense 13-day standoff in October 1962 between the United States and the Soviet Union over the installation of Soviet nuclear missiles in Cuba, just 90 miles from the U.S. coast. The crisis is considered the closest the Cold War came to escalating into a full-scale nuclear war. It began when American spy planes discovered the missiles, leading to a U.S. naval blockade of Cuba and intense negotiations. The crisis ended when Soviet Premier Nikita Khrushchev agreed to remove the missiles in exchange for the U.S. promising not to invade Cuba and secretly agreeing to remove American missiles from Turkey.

Invention The cell phone was invented by Martin Cooper of Motorola. On April 3, 1973, he made the first handheld mobile phone call with the Motorola DynaTAC. This device weighed 2.5 pounds and was 10 inches long, offering 30 minutes of talk time and requiring 10 hours to charge. The first commercial cell phone was released in 1983, revolutionizing communication and leading to the modern smartphones we use today.

Obituary
Sandra Gayle Vincent, 45, of Orange, Texas, died Monday, August 1, 2005, at Methodist Hospital in Houston. Burial will be in Mary Catholic Cemetery. Sandra was born on March 10, 1960 in San Augustine, Texas. She was the daughter of Clearon and Hazel (Alvis) Blackstock. Mrs. Vincent was a member of St. Francis of Assisi Catholic Church and worked in Admitting for Memorial Hermann Baptist Hospital in Orange. She was preceded in death by her parents, Clearon and Hazel Blackstock and daughter, Stephanie Gayle Vincent. Those left to cherish her memory are her husband, Rickey G. Vincent of Orange; mother-in-law, Lula Mae Young of Vinton, Louisiana; daughters and son-in-law, Rebecca and George Kespelher, Jr. of Shreveport, Louisiana, Angela LeMaire and Monica Vincent both of Orange; sons and daughter-in-law, Michael Vincent of Vista, California, John and Kelly Vincent and Matthew Vincent all of Orange; grandchildren, Gabrielle Kespelher, Brennan Kespelher, MaLisa Vincent, Makayla Vincent,
